With a stay at Hyatt Place Marlborough/Apex Center in Marlborough, you'll be within a 5-minute drive of Apex Entertainment Center and UMass Memorial - Marlborough Hosptial. This hotel is 2.5 mi (4.1 km) from New England Sports Center and 15 mi (24.1 km) from DCU Center.
Take advantage of recreation opportunities including an indoor pool and a 24-hour fitness center.
Enjoy a meal at the restaurant or snacks in the hotel's coffee shop/cafe. Quench your thirst with your favorite drink at the bar/lounge. A complimentary on-the-go breakfast is served on weekdays from 6:30 AM to 9:30 AM and on weekends from 7:00 AM to 10:00 AM.
Featured amenities include a business center, express check-in, and express check-out. Planning an event in Marlborough? This hotel has facilities measuring 1101 square feet (102 square meters), including conference space. Free self parking is available onsite.
Make yourself at home in one of the 137 air-conditioned rooms featuring refrigerators and flat-screen televisions. Complimentary wireless Internet access is available to keep you connected. Bathrooms have designer toiletries and hair dryers. Conveniences include safes and desks, and housekeeping is provided daily.

Hilton Garden Inn Boston/Marlborough is nestled in Forest Hills, a quiet lake and business park area near I-495 and Route 20. Whole Foods, Cytiva, and Quest Diagnostics are next door, Fore Kicks Soccer Complex is across the street, and TJX Corporation is one mile away. Our Marlborough hotel is surrounded by restaurants, shops, and conveniences. Worcester, MA is a 25-minute drive, and Boston is 30 miles east.
Enjoy all-day dining at BLVD Kitchen & Bar, a casual bistro serving a fresh, inspired American menu. Call on room service to have dinner delivered to your door, or sip cocktails on the patio by the firepit. The 24-hour Pavilion Pantry® has plenty of snacks, drinks, and travel items for your convenience. Relax in the heated indoor pool and work out in the spacious fitness center. Our Marlborough, MA hotel also has a 24-hour business center and 5,000 sq. ft. of flexible event space for 225 guests.
